🎭 Edmonton International Fringe Theatre Festival

📅 August 13–23, 2026
📍 Old Strathcona
💰 Free to explore; individual shows are ticketed

For more details: Fringe Theatre Festival

Fringe Theatre Festival returns with 11 days of theatre, comedy, music, magic and more. The festival features more than 200 indoor shows, along with free outdoor and community programming. Individual show tickets are $20 or less.

🐉 Edmonton Dragon Boat Festival

📅 August 14–16, 2026
📍 Louise McKinney Riverfront Park
💰 FREE to attend

For more details: Edmonton Dragon Boat Festival

Watch teams compete in exciting dragon boat races while enjoying a family-friendly cultural festival along the river. The weekend includes races, entertainment and dragon dance performances.

Race schedule:
• Friday, Aug. 14 — Team practices and opening activities
• Saturday, Aug. 15 — Races begin at 9 AM; dragon dance performance during the lunch break
• Sunday, Aug. 16 — Semi-finals begin at 9 AM, followed by novice and final races

🛍️ National Thrift Shop Day — YEG Thrift Adventure

📅 Saturday, August 15, 2026
📍 Bissell Thrift Shop — 8818 118 Avenue
📍 FIND — 5120 122 Street
📍 The Mustard Seed Thrift Store — 6527 118 Avenue
💰 FREE to participate

For more details: National Thrift Shop Day

Turn thrift shopping into a city-wide adventure! Three Edmonton thrift stores are teaming up for a National Thrift Shop Day Passport Challenge.

Visit at least two participating stores, collect your passport stamps and enter to win prizes from local businesses. You can also check out each location for treats and special deals.

Aug. 15 hours:
• Bissell Thrift Shop: 10 AM–6 PM
• FIND: 9 AM–5 PM
• The Mustard Seed Thrift Store: 10 AM–5 PM

No purchase is necessary to participate. Participants must be 18 or older to enter the prize draws.
